Official recalls

1

84V162000 · Fuel System, Gasoline:fuel Injection System:fuel Rail

Dec 26, 1984

METAL BURRS AND SHARP EDGES ON FUEL RAILS MAY HAVE DAMAGED ADJACENT O-RING SEALS DURING ASSEMBLY. THE DEFECT COULD CAUSE FUEL LEAKAGE WHEN ENGINE IS OPERATING.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: Not supplied

Remedy: FUEL RAILS WILL BE INSPECTED FOR LEAKS, WETNESS OR SEEPAGE OF FUEL AND, IF NECESSARY, FUEL RAILS AND RELATED COMPONENTS WILL BE REPLACED WITHOUT COST TO THE OWNER.

PE87017 · Fuel Leaks/fires

Opened Jan 28, 1987 · Closed May 26, 1987

Status: closed (inferred from source dates) · Vehicle Speed Control:linkages

SUMMARY OF INFORMATION FROM MANUFACTURER:INSTANCES WERE FOUND WHERESPRING LOCK COUPLINGS FAILED CAUSING GASOLINE TO BE RELEASED THROUGHOUTTHE ENGINE COMPARTMENT CAUSING FIRES.LEAKS FROM FUEL LINES MAY ALSO BE ACONTRIBUTING CAUSE TO THE ENGINE COMPARTMENT FIRES.---------------------------------------------------------------------------ANALYSIS:DATA INDICATES THAT THE ALLEGED PROBLEM MAY BE CAUSED BY THESPRING LOCK QUICK CONNECT COUPLINGS WHICH CONNECT THE FUEL SUPPLY ANDRETURN LINES TO THE ENGINE AS WELL AS FUEL LEAKAGE FROM THE FUEL LINES.---------------------------------------------------------------------------PROPOSED ACTION: UPGRADE THIS PE TO AN EA.(EA87-020)===
